Buying Guide for Small Gauge Wire Connectors
Understanding Small Gauge Wire Connectors
When I first started working with electrical projects, I quickly realized the importance of using the right connectors for small gauge wires. These connectors are designed to join thin wires securely and safely, preventing loose connections that could lead to shorts or failures. Knowing what qualifies as a small gauge wire—typically anything from 22 AWG to 30 AWG—helped me focus on connectors suited for delicate, precise wiring jobs.
Types of Small Gauge Wire Connectors
I learned that there are several types of connectors available for small gauge wires. Twist-on wire nuts are common and easy to use but sometimes bulky for very fine wires. Crimp connectors offer a more permanent and reliable connection, though they require a crimping tool. Solder connectors, while providing excellent conductivity, need some skill and equipment. Push-in connectors have become popular for quick installations and require no special tools. Understanding these options helped me choose connectors that matched my project’s complexity and my comfort level.
Material and Durability
One thing I pay close attention to is the material of the wire connectors. Most small gauge wire connectors are made from plastic with metal inserts. I look for connectors with high-quality, corrosion-resistant metals like copper or brass inside, as these ensure a strong electrical connection and long-term durability. The outer plastic should also be sturdy and rated for the environment where I’m working, especially if there’s exposure to heat or moisture.
Compatibility with Wire Types and Sizes
Matching the connector to the wire size is critical. I always check the manufacturer’s specifications to confirm that the connector supports the gauge and type of wire I’m using, such as stranded or solid wire. Using a connector that’s too large or too small can cause poor connections or damage the wires. Some connectors also specify compatibility with certain insulation types, which I consider when selecting the right one.
Ease of Use and Installation
Since I often work on projects in tight spaces or with limited time, I prefer connectors that are easy to install. Twist-on nuts are simple but can be fiddly with very fine wires. Crimp connectors require a tool but offer a secure connection. Push-in connectors are the fastest for me, as they don’t require extra tools and reduce the risk of improper installation. Thinking about how I’ll use the connectors in my specific situation helps me decide what kind of connector will save me time and hassle.
Safety Ratings and Certifications
Safety is always my top priority. I make sure any small gauge wire connectors I consider have the necessary certifications, such as UL listing or CSA approval. These certifications indicate the connectors have been tested to meet industry safety standards. Using certified connectors gives me confidence that my electrical connections will be safe and reliable over time.
